TCEP: Transitions in operator placement to adapt to dynamic network environments

作者:

Highlights:

摘要

Distributed Complex Event Processing (DCEP) is a commonly used paradigm to detect and act on situational changes of many applications, including the Internet of Things (IoT). DCEP achieves this using a simple specification of analytical tasks on data streams called operators and their distributed execution on a set of infrastructure. The adaptivity of DCEP to the dynamics of IoT applications is essential and very challenging in the face of changing demands concerning Quality of Service. In our previous work, we addressed this issue by enabling transitions, which allow for the adaptive use of operator placement mechanisms. In this article, we extend the transition methodology by optimizing the costs of transition and analyzing the behavior using multiple operator placement mechanisms. Furthermore, we provide an extensive evaluation on the costs of transition imposed by operator migrations and learning, as it can inflict overhead on the performance if operated uncoordinatedly.

论文关键词:Complex event processing,Operator placement,Migrations,Adaptations,Transitions,Dynamic network environment,Internet of Things

论文评审过程:Received 31 May 2020, Revised 21 April 2021, Accepted 24 May 2021, Available online 7 July 2021, Version of Record 27 July 2021.

论文官网地址:https://doi.org/10.1016/j.jcss.2021.05.003